Is adjuvant therapy with streptozotocin and 5-fluorouracil useful after resection of liver metastases from digestive endocrine tumors?

Abstract

BACKGROUND: In patients with digestive endocrine tumors (DET) and liver metastases (LM) surgical resection is the only curative treatment. However, 5-year recurrence occurs in 50-80% of patients in the literature. The effect of adjuvant chemotherapy (CT) on relapse-free survival (RFS) and overall survival (OS) is unknown. AIM: To assess the safety and the efficacy of systemic adjuvant CT with streptozotocin and 5-fluorouracil (5-FU) following LM resection in patients with DET. PATIENTS AND METHODS: Between 1996 and 2006, 52 consecutive patients (23 males, median age 54 years [21-69]) underwent surgery for LM of well-differentiated DET in our center. The primary tumor was resected. After R0 resection of LM, patients were considered for adjuvant CT if the primary tumor was pancreatic, if LM was >or=10, or if the patient was <50 years old, in patients with other primary tumors. Twenty-nine patients received adjuvant CT and 23 were in the observation group. Adjuvant CT included 4 postoperative courses of i.v. streptozotocin-5-FU (500 and 400 mg/m(2), respectively, daily for 5 days every 42 days). RFS, OS and toxicity were evaluated. Log rank and chi-square analysis were used to identify prognostic factors.
RESULTS: Median post-operative follow-up was 47 months (4-162). In the adjuvant CT group, all patients except one received the 4 cycles. Two patients had grade 3-4 toxicity, including 1 febrile neutropenia resulting in death. Recurrence occurred in 43% and 65% of patients in the observation and adjuvant CT groups, respectively. RFS at 3 and 5 years was 51% and 38% in the observation group and 40% and 20% in the adjuvant CT group, respectively (P = .36). In univariate analysis, the significant prognostic factors associated with RFS were the number of LM (>or=10) and synchronous LM. Administration of adjuvant CT was not correlated with RFS. OS at 3 and 5 years was 90% and 76% in the observation group and 96% and 96% in the adjuvant CT group, respectively (P = .58).
CONCLUSION: RFS in patients receiving adjuvant CT was similar to that reported in the observation group and in historical cohorts without adjuvant CT. Thus, administration of streptozotocin-5-FU cannot be recommended in this indication.
